Hello,
I have a problem with the remaining capacity indicator of my battery. 
Here is what I read in /proc/acpi/battery/BAT0/info:
design capacity:         79920 mWh
last full capacity:      75000 mWh
I run Linux 2.6.15.
But when the battery is charged, remaining capacity as indicated in 
/proc/acpi/battery/BAT0/state is 79920 mWh. When the battery is 
charging, remaining capacity slowly rises to 75000 mWh, then jumps to 
79920 mWh.
I could not figure out if remaining capacity is computed by the battery 
itself, which would mean that there is a little bug in my battery 
firmware, or by ACPI, using other informations.
Thanks in advance for explanations!
